Why We Don’t Use Palm Oil
1. Palm Oil Compromises Authentic Taste
Traditional Indian recipes rely on oils like mustard and groundnut for their bold aroma and flavor. Palm oil lacks the depth required for real ghar ka swad.
2. It’s Used for Cost-Cutting, Not Quality
Palm oil is one of the cheapest oils available, making it popular in mass production. Many brands use it to increase margins, not to improve taste.
We choose quality over cost.
3. Not Part of Traditional Indian Cooking
For generations, Indian households have trusted oils like mustard, groundnut, and sunflower oil. Palm oil is not traditionally used in achar or namkeen.
